OAuth2 Token Generator Switch to OAuth 1.0a

This tool allows you to easily create an access token for an API that uses OAuth 2 without having to set up your own server to handle the authorization flow.

Compatible with authorization code style flows e.g. Facebook, GitHub, App.net, Instagram, Google, Stripe, 37Signals, Box, Microsoft Live Connect, Stack Exchange, Wordpress, Foursquare, MailChimp and more.
